🚀探索Java3D的奥秘:虚拟现实技术的新篇章!🎁
学习笔记
在这个科技日新月异的时代,虚拟现实(VR)技术正逐渐成为我们生活的一部分。想象一下,如果有一个工具能让你轻松掌握虚拟现实的核心技术,那将是多么令人兴奋的事情!今天,就让我们一起走进张鹏所著的《基于Java3D的虚拟现实技术研究与实践》,探索Java3D的无限可能!
一、内容概览🎁
本书由经验丰富的张鹏老师撰写,深入浅出地介绍了Java3D这一强大的虚拟现实开发工具。全书内容涵盖了从基础概念到高级应用的各个方面,旨在帮助读者全面理解并掌握Java3D在虚拟现实领域的应用。
二、重点内容🌈
- Java3D简介:对Java3D的起源、特点和应用领域进行了全面介绍。
- 虚拟现实基础:详细解释了虚拟现实的基本概念和关键技术。
- Java3D开发环境搭建:手把手教你如何搭建Java3D的开发环境。
- 基础图形绘制:介绍了如何使用Java3D绘制基本的三维图形。
- 交互式场景构建:讲解了如何创建交互式的虚拟现实场景。
- 高级视觉效果实现:深入探讨了如何实现复杂的视觉效果,如光照、纹理映射等。
- 案例分析:通过实际案例,展示了Java3D在虚拟现实项目中的应用。
三、金句分享🎁
- “Java3D不仅仅是一个工具,它是一种艺术。” —— 感受Java3D的美学魅力。
- “虚拟现实,让不可能变为可能。” —— 体验VR带来的无限想象。
- “掌握Java3D,就是掌握了通往虚拟现实世界的钥匙。” —— 了解Java3D的重要性。
- “每一个交互场景的构建,都是一次创意的飞跃。” —— 享受创造过程的乐趣。
- “高级视觉效果,让虚拟世界更加真实。” —— 探索视觉效果的极致。
- “案例是最佳的学习方式,它让我们的知识得以实践。” —— 通过案例学习的重要性。
四、心得体会🌟
阅读《基于Java3D的虚拟现实技术研究与实践》这本书,我收获颇丰。以下是我的一些真实体会:
- Java3D的强大功能让我对虚拟现实技术充满了好奇和兴趣。
- 书中的案例分析非常实用,让我能够将理论知识应用到实践中去。
- 张鹏老师深入浅出的讲解方式,让我这个编程新手也能轻松理解复杂的技术概念。
- 书中对Java3D开发环境的搭建步骤讲解得非常详细,让我能够快速上手。
- 交互式场景的构建让我感受到了编程的乐趣,也锻炼了我的逻辑思维能力。
- 高级视觉效果的实现让我对Java3D的潜力有了更深的认识,激发了我进一步探索的热情。
五、编程面试题⚡️
- 如何使用Java3D创建一个简单的三维模型?
- 答题思路:首先介绍Java3D的基本组件,然后讲解如何通过这些组件构建一个三维模型,并给出代码示例。
- 在Java3D中,如何实现用户与场景的交互?
- 答题思路:介绍Java3D中的事件处理机制,以及如何通过监听器来响应用户的输入,实现交互功能。
六、同类书籍介绍😎
《虚拟现实技术原理与实践》
深入探讨了虚拟现实的基本原理和技术,适合对VR技术感兴趣的读者。书中包含了丰富的案例分析,帮助读者更好地理解VR技术的应用。
适合作为《基于Java3D的虚拟现实技术研究与实践》的补充阅读材料。
《Unity虚拟现实开发实战》
专注于Unity这一流行的游戏引擎在虚拟现实开发中的应用。提供了详细的开发步骤和技巧,适合想要学习Unity VR开发的读者。
书中的实战项目可以帮助读者快速提升自己的开发能力。
《虚拟现实与增强现实:原理、技术与应用》
全面介绍了VR和AR的基本概念、关键技术和应用案例。适合对VR和AR技术感兴趣的初学者和专业人士。
书中的丰富内容和案例分析,为读者提供了宝贵的学习资源。
书籍信息
书名: 基于Java3D的虚拟现实技术研究与实践
作者: 张鹏
出版社: 苏州大学出版社
出版年: 2017-08-01
页数:
定价: 39.0
ISBN: 9787567221789